MICR 4423 - Final Exam Questions and
Answers




What characterized medicine before the late 19th century? - Answer-the four humors//paliative or
aggressive



What were some common medical interventions? - Answer-Palliative and aggressive interventions -
non-curative but relieves symptoms, often did more harm than good; make you bleed, urinate, deficate



Who defined the "four humors" theory and when was it defined? - Answer-Galen in 150 A.D



What are the four humors? - Answer-black bile, yellow bile, phlegm, and blood



Contrast the treatments required by the "four humors" theory of disease and the germ theory of
disease. - Answer-Germ Theory - finding the bacteria and killing/stopping growth of it

4 Humors: miasma; rebalancing the humors



About when did the antibiotic age begin? - Answer-the first half of the 1940's



what was the first widely availible antibiotic? When were the first patients treated with it? - Answer-
penicillin-Albert Alexander (1941) and Ann Miller (1942)

,when did the first antibiotic become widely available ? - Answer-1945



who was the first person to be treated with penicillin and then went on to live out a long life? - Answer-
ann miller (1942)



How was the discovery of dyes that specifically stain particular cell types logically related to the search
for antibacterial drugs? - Answer-the dyes were able to help distinguish between different cells and
made the progress quicker



What physical property of Salvarsan and Prontosil made them difficult to administer? - Answer-They
were not water soluble



What sulfanilamide-related disaster in Tulsa led to tighter federal regulations of drug labeling and
composition? - Answer-The toxic raspberry elixir of sulfanilamide mixed into diethyl glycogen - killed
people who took it



Who is typically credited with the discovery of penicillin? What were his key contributions? - Answer-
Fleming; discovered it kills bacteria and that it's harmless to humans



What was the principal problem that prevented Fleming from developing penicillin as a treatment? -
Answer-wasn't able to isolate enough in a stable form to study it further



Who composed the team that brought treatment with penicillin from an idea to reality, and what were
their roles? Where did they work? When did they conduct the bulk of their work? - Answer-1. Dunn
School Team

- Florey - project leader

- Chain - Chemist

- Heatley - engineer/mechanical genius

, 2. Worked at the Dunn School in Oxford

3. Worked from 1937-1941



What were the three key advancements in penicillin production that were made at the Northern Lab in
Peoria, IL, and how did they take place? - Answer-1. hyper producing strain (from moldy cantaloupe)

2. improved medium (corn steep liquor + sugar)

3. deep tank fermentation (scale it up)



What got US pharmaceutical companies interested in penicillin production? - Answer-War Resources
Board; Got to keep all intellectual property, $200 per million unit, tax breaks, grants to build equipment;
given all the info, so already known about about the drug



What disaster in Boston put penicillin in the spotlight? - Answer-The cocoanut grove fire



After penicillin, what was the next antibiotic to be discovered? Who discovered it? What class of
antibiotics does it represent? What class of microorganisms produces it? What was it good for that
penicillin was not? - Answer-1. Streptomycin - Albert Shatz

2. Class aminoglycosides

3. Class of microorganism actinomycetes

4. It cured tuberculosis TB



Why did it matter that Aureomycin and Terramycin were chemically distinct, despite being extremely
similar? - Answer-so they can patent as different drugs



How do gram-positive and gram-negative cells typically differ with respect to their cell envelope? -
Answer-Gram pos: inner membrane and a thick cell wall of peptidoglycan

gram neg: inner membrane, cell wall, and outer membrane (LPS)
